1) If you get a googlemail email account (gmail) and log that into your phone
2) Install from android market "chrome to phone"
3) On your pc, use google webbrowser and install from the android market "chrome to phone"

Step 3 will put a small "phone" icon on the right side of your browser next to the search bar

Using google browser, if you see any websites you want on your phone, kust click the "phone" icon and it sends it directly to your mobile!

When using android market, you can browse the apps and have it sent to you phone directly too, very handy!

I've been eligable for a free up-grade for well over two months, but I'm more than happy with my HTC Desire. My only complaint with the Desire is the somewhat weak and 'tinny' sounding speaker. Apart from that, it's grrrreat !!  :y

Have they improved the speaker on the Sensation ?
Unfortunately you are never going to get great sounding speakers on mobile phones simply due to the size constraints.
Quite a few manufacturers make speaker pods for their phones that produce acceptable results if you are looking for background music, but if you want more than that then the only real solution is decent headphones (I have the Beyer Dynamic DTX 60's, and they really perform).
